Co-op City is primarily composed of large residential buildings designed for cooperative living, featuring extensive green spaces and amenities. With 44+ buildings and accessible public transportation options, it offers a community-focused environment for residents. The average building rating in Co-op City is 4.1 from a sample size of 1,000 rated buildings, indicating a relatively high level of tenant satisfaction and quality living conditions. What to check before for buildings with low eviction rates in Co-op City

  • Look for management practices that prioritize tenant rights and communication.
  • Verify the details of monthly costs including maintenance fees and utilities before applying.
  • Confirm the eviction rate directly with building management to ensure transparency.
  • Check tenant reviews on Openigloo for additional insights on building conditions.
  • Understand the lease terms and clarify any uncertainties to avoid future disputes.
